Charlotte rapper DaBaby has a message for fans after his latest album soars to No. 1
Charlotte rapper DaBaby had a message for fans after his latest album soared to No. 1 on Billboard magazine’s top 200 album chart.
“Thanks for the love & support,” DaBaby posted on Instagram with a heart emoji.
“Blame It on Baby” unseated R&B singer The Weeknd’s “After Hours,” which topped the chart for a month, Billboard reported.
DaBaby’s album was released April 17 by SouthCoast/Interscope Records, according to the magazine.
DaBaby also topped the Billboard album chart in 2019 with his second album, “Kirk.” The rapper’s legal name is Jonathan Lyndale Kirk
DaBaby has become a national celebrity over the past couple of years with the success of his albums, singles and videos.
He has performed as the musical guest on “Saturday Night Live,” been nominated for Grammy Awards and danced on stage at the BET Awards.
